Bonds market: analysis and strategy. 3rd edition, fixed and supplemented. Fabozzi F. D.
Frank Fabocsi is a global specialist in the field of bonds. His books are the main source of information for financial specialists who study bonds. They are taught in leading business schools and pass exams on CFA.
This book is a wonderful textbook for any financier. From it, the reader learns about the fundamental characteristics of bonds; types of issuers; the deadlines for the repayment of bonds and their significance; securities with a fixed and floating rate; bonds with built -in options and the influence of built -in options on cash flow; convertible bonds; Types of investor risks in securities with fixed income and much more.
The new edition has been significantly redesigned and updated, chapters regarding the companies of collective investments in fixed income tools, measure the influence of credit spreads of corporate bonds, features Management of the portfolio of corporate bonds focused on investment obligations for pension plans with fixed payments. The book is designed for employees of financial companies and banks, investors, as well as students and teachers of economic universities.
